Rembe Introduces NIMU Disc Monitoring Unit

Rembe introduces NIMU (Non-Invasive Monitoring Unit), a non-invasive rupture disc monitoring unit that provides information about the way a bursting disc responds to positive and negative pressure. NIMU is installed in a blind tapping in the outlet section of the rupture disc holder, thus isolating it from the process medium. The signaling method is particularly suited for critical processes and applications that require the entire system to be completely impermeable. NIMU is a reusable monitoring system. After a rupture disc has opened, only the rupture disc itself must be replaced. If NIMU need to be serviced or replaced, this can be done without opening the pipeline.

NIMU is based on intrinsically safe, closed circuit technology so it can be easily integrated into an existing process control system, using terminal boxes and isolating amplifiers, according to Rembe. It meets all certification and zoning requirements.
